F31
Maytag
Motor Control / Speed Sensing Error
Washer displays F31, may not spin or may have erratic spin speeds.

Possible Causes
Failed motor control board, damaged motor tachometer, loose motor harness, main control misinterpreting speed
How to Fix / Troubleshooting
Safety first: Unplug the washer before accessing the motor or control boards.
Step-by-step:
- Check load: Remove heavy or unbalanced items and try a spin-only cycle.
- Inspect motor and harness: Remove the rear panel, check the motor connector and wiring, and reseat.
- Check belt: Ensure the belt is intact and not slipping.
- Replace components: If mechanical parts are fine and F31 persists, replace the motor control board or drive motor as indicated by diagnostics.
